Are you a candidate for laser eye surgery?
Laser eye surgery better known as LASIK shows its best results when it is performed on the right person. Some of the criterion that the person should match include:
The person undergoing the surgery should be 18 years of age or above
There should not have been any drastic change in the vision of the person in the past few years
The patient should be in a healthy condition
The patient is required to have healthy eyes that are free from corneal scars, retinal problems, and any eye disease
The patient should have mild to mild to moderate myopia (nearsightedness) that should fall within the range of treatment. This range depends on the doctor who is treating.
The patient should have means to pay for the treatment, as laser eye surgery is an expensive process.
The patient should be aware of the risks and benefits of laser eye surgery
The process of Laser eye surgery
Laser eye surgery also commonly called as LASIK or refractive surgery procedure has a number of advantages over the other eye surgery procedures. One of the advantages being, lack of pain after the procedure. For performing the laser eye surgery an instrument known as microkeratome is required to make a thin circular flap in the cornea. This flap is then folded towards the back and some part of the corneal tissue is removed with the help of an excimer laser. This removes a thin portion of the corneal tissues and reshapes it in the right manner. this makes the vision clearer.
People having near as well as far sightedness can benefit from the laser eye surgery process.
The process of laser eye surgery usually takes a time less than 5 minutes and you can just walk into a laser center, get your surgery done and walk out. Most of the times, the doctor gives a mild sedative orally when carrying out the procedure. Though the procedure seems to be easy and quick, it is required to be performed by a highly qualified and skilled surgeon who has the proper experience and instruments to carry out the process. Laser eye surgery is a very delicate procedure and requires to be carried out with expertise.
Risks associated with laser eye surgery
Similar to other types of surgeries, laser eye surgery also involves certain risks. When you approach a laser eye surgeon he or she would educate you about the risks that are associated with this process. Some of the complications include:
Complete cutting off the flap during the procedure
Irregular astigmatism due to scarring,
Infection, or other vision problems (halos around lights, blurry night vision) due to decentration,
Healing, or beam problems
Surgery performed off the center of the pupil due to surgeon error or the inability of the patient to focus on a fixed point
However these issues can be minimized if you select the laser eye surgeon carefully after much consideration.
